Scenes of celebration in Tehran after US President Donald Trump announced a two-week ceasefire with Iran, but local reactions were mixed. Some citizens welcomed the cessation of hostilities, while others saw it as part of US strategy. Iran’s Supreme National Security Council called it a strategic victory, while the White House said Iran had agreed to open the Strait of Hormuz. news on 8 April.

Government Narrative A Strategic Victory

Iran’s leadership was quick to frame the ceasefire as a triumph. The Supreme National Security Council described it as a “strategic victory,” emphasizing that Iran had stood firm without compromising its core interests. State media amplified this narrative, portraying the Scenes of celebration in Tehran as a reflection of national strength and resilience.

Officials argued that the agreement demonstrated Iran’s ability to navigate international pressure while maintaining its sovereignty. In this context, the Scenes of celebration in Tehran were not just public reactions—they were presented as evidence of a broader national success.

The US Perspective and Strategic Messaging

On the other side, the United States offered a different interpretation. According to the White House, Iran had agreed to ensure the reopening of the Strait of Hormuz, a critical route for global oil transportation.

From this perspective, the ceasefire was a diplomatic achievement aimed at stabilizing global markets and ensuring energy security. While the Scenes of celebration in Tehran highlighted local reactions, the US narrative focused on international implications and strategic gains.
